Need for Alcohol Detoxification
Alcohol detoxification plays a pivotal part in addiction recovery as a result of the physical and mental dependence that develops over time. Persistent alcohol abuse contributes to alterations in brain chemistry, causing withdrawal symptoms when alcohol consumption is ceased. These signs may include tremors, anxiety, insomnia, sickness, plus seizures. By undergoing detoxification, individuals can overcome the instant actual outcomes of alcoholic beverages withdrawal, establishing the stage for further therapy and long-term recovery.
Symptoms Experienced During Alcohol Detoxification
During liquor cleansing, people may go through a wide range of detachment signs that will differ in seriousness. Minor symptoms can include shaking, sweating, and problems, while worse instances can involve hallucinations, delirium, and seizures. The strength and length of time of these symptoms depend on different factors, such as the amount and timeframe of alcohol abuse, specific illnesses, and earlier detoxification experiences. It is important to remember that these symptoms can be deadly, showcasing the requirement of professional medical guidance during the cleansing procedure.
Ways of Alcohol Detox
There are different methods and settings designed for liquor detox, which is often categorized into outpatient, inpatient, and hospital-based cleansing services. Outpatient cleansing programs provide flexibility, enabling individuals to get therapy while residing yourself. However, they are usually suitable for people with moderate withdrawal signs and a solid assistance system. Inpatient cleansing programs supply a controlled environment with 24/7 health care bills, making sure instant focus on any problems that’ll occur. Hospital-based detox, alternatively, is suitable for individuals with extreme detachment symptoms, needing an increased level of medical input.
During detox, healthcare professionals may administer medicines to alleviate detachment symptoms and minimize vexation. Medicines particularly benzodiazepines, anticonvulsants, and anti-anxiety medications can be used to manage detachment signs effortlessly. In addition, doctors track important signs, offer counseling solutions, and apply an extensive plan for treatment to address the root reasons for liquor addiction.
